University of Chicago

796 total trials 158 currently recruiting 451 completed

University of Chicago sponsors 796 registered US clinical trials on ClinicalTrials.gov, 158 of them currently recruiting, and 451 completed. 67 of these trials are in Phase 3-4 (later-stage) and 293 in Phase 1-2 (earlier-stage). The most-studied condition in this pipeline is Prostate Cancer, with 11 trials.

How to read these pipeline numbers

Recruiting share is one of the more practical signals here: it reflects how much of a sponsor's research is presently open to new participants, while the completed share indicates the depth of finished work that has already contributed registry results. Both counts come directly from the public ClinicalTrials.gov dataset and are refreshed on the registry side; this page mirrors the latest data pull without altering it.

A portfolio weighted toward Phase 3 usually reflects an organization advancing candidates toward regulatory review, where the research centers on comparative efficacy and broader safety across larger populations. A heavier Phase 1 and Phase 2 tilt generally indicates exploratory work, safety, dosing, and early signal detection, and is common among research-forward sponsors that seed many early programs. Phase 4 entries, when present, track interventions already in real-world use and typically focus on long-term safety, effectiveness across subgroups, or formulation comparisons.

That distribution is a quick read of where the organization concentrates its research attention; it does not imply product availability, market share, or any clinical endorsement.
